Hi experts,

In the account record I have a field with the following properties:

Name: new_alert

Display Name: Alert

Type: Multiple Lines of Text (2000) 

Screen-Shot-2018_2D00_04_2D00_10-at-4.24.51-PM.png

In the case record, I have created the same type of field.

Now, whenever this field in the account record changes, I wanted the changes to reflected in the same field in the case record.

I am trying to do this through a workflow, however when I choose the update record option, it does not show "case". I also added relationship mapping in the oob 1:N relationship between account and contact. 

How can I accomplish this?

    Hi Jon,

    Use Quick view form if its only display purpose as suggested by Arpit and Alex , which will reduce your  effort.

    If you are using same field in case entity for another purpose lets say view or any other,  I  would recommend to use plugin to update  account related  case record.

    Hi Jon,

    what do you want to do with this alert field?

    1. If this is for display purpose.

    - use quick view form.

    2. if you need to do something with this field

    - create a plugin / custom workflow.

    Hi Jon,

    Microsoft CRM has provided us provision of Quick View Form in order to achieve such type of requirements. By doing this, we can avoid keeping a separate field on child entity and map/update the parent data by writing the plugin/javascript code.
